4Live Nation and Ticketmaster Ruled an Illegal Monopoly
A federal jury in the United States determined that Live Nation and Ticketmaster operated as an illegal monopoly in the concert and ticketing industry. They used their market power to block competition and control venues, resulting in fans paying significantly higher prices per ticket.
Report of a federal jury's decision, noting the demand was supported by over 30 states and could lead to substantial fines or even the company's division.
5Grecia Colmenares' Ex-Husband Accused in Multi-Year Charity Bracelet Fraud
Nora Crix Hauber and her lawyer, Ignacio Trimarco, detail a long-running fraud scheme orchestrated by Marcelo Pellegrí, the ex-husband of Venezuelan actress Grecia Colmenares. Pellegrí allegedly used the images of Ricky Martin and Maluma for 'beneficial bracelets' to combat human trafficking, defrauding Nora of over $500,000. The case has advanced to oral trial, with Maluma's father and ex-manager having testified.
Nora Crix Hauber's testimony, her lawyer Ignacio Trimarco's updates on the legal case, including the involvement of Maluma's father and ex-manager, and the ongoing international search for Pellegrí.
6Daniel Elvitar Exposes Real Estate Fraud in Santa Fe, Mexico City
Daniel Elvitar recounts his experience of purchasing an apartment in Santa Fe, Mexico City, in 2014 for 4.5 million pesos. Despite full payment, he has not received the property title after a decade, and the building (Torre Mistral) suffers from numerous issues including non-functional elevators, less square footage than promised, and demands for him to pay property taxes from before he took possession.
Daniel Elvitar's direct testimony detailing the purchase, payment, lack of title, and ongoing problems with the building and developer Gustavo Tomé.
